About Imparta
Imparta is a global leader in performance improvement for Sales, CX and Leadership. Imparta’s unique, AI-enhanced training ecosystem includes three elements, developed through 25 years of research and experience with leading global organisations: 1. A Better Sales Methodology. Imparta’s modern, research-based methodology delivers situational agility. It equips all sellers to make sense of the buying situation, choose the right approach, and deliver results. 2. A Complete, Customisable Skills Library. Imparta’s comprehensive, customisable, multi-format and multi-award-winning training library covers 180+ skills across Sales, CX, Management and Leadership, at all levels, and all sales environments from B2C to B2B, Channel and Enterprise. 3. Agentic AI Sales Enablement & Continuous Improvement. We offer a truly agentic sales enablement solution that works with human change agents to deliver personalised, proactive and powerful coaching, learning and support at scale. Together, these elements allow you to assess, develop, coach, practice, and continuously improve sales capabilities at global scale, while tracking the results and adjusting as the team and your markets evolve.
